Abstract(in English) This paper describes the development of vocabulary learning materials adapted for PSP (Play Station Portable), a handheld gaming device. The materials were first created in the form of 'karuta', a traditional Japanese card game and later adapted for PSP to meet the needs of mobile society. Learners can study foreign languages anywhere and anytime with PSP. The content of the game is enjoyable for both children and adults. With this material, students can learn daily life vocabulary which is lacking in English textbooks used at junior and senior high schools. The target daily life words for this material were statistically selected based on corpus linguistics techniques.
